Area Deaths

Mary Cotter, 93, of Spring Hill, died Monday, Dec. 15, at Hernando-Pasco Hospice Care Unit, Chatman Boulevard, Brooksville. She moved to this area 22 years ago from her native Perth Amboy, N.J.

Mrs. Cotter retired from the International Ladies Garment Workers Union and was a member of the Happy Hearts Club and St. Theresa Catholic Church.

Survivors include her companion, Richard Coutu; her caregiver, Dave Mussatto; and three nieces, Stephanie, Loretta and Rachel.

Arrangements by Merritt Funeral Homes, Spring Hill Chapel.

John M. Neidhart, 80, of Spring Hill and Lake Ariel, Pa., died Monday, Dec. 15. He was born in Jersey City, N.J., and moved to this area 14 years ago.

Mr. Neidhart was vice president of sales for Crest Ultrasonics, Trenton, N.J., a World War II U.S. Army veteran; and a member of Hernando Air Modelers, Hernando County Radio Control Club and Academy of Model Aeronautics.

Survivors include his wife, Kathleen Scanlon; three sons, John S. Neidhart, David M. Neidhart of Tarrytown, N.Y., and Stephen P. Neidhart of New Hope, Pa.; three grandchildren; and many nieces and nephews.

Arrangements by Brewer & Sons Funeral Homes and Cremation Services, Commercial Way, Spring Hill Chapel.

Dean Joseph "Dino" Macchione, 56, of Brooksville, died Sunday, Dec. 14, at Brooksville Regional Hospital. He was born in Queens, N.Y., and moved to this area 13 years ago from Orlando.

Mr. Macchione was a cosmetic detail specialist in the automobile industry.

Survivors include his wife, Karen "Kay"; three daughters, Alicia Macchione of Orlando, Selena Macchione of Lake Mary and Vanessa Waysome of Cocoa; four sons, Nick, Vincent, Chance and Adam Macchione of Brooksville; two sisters, Geri Williams of Port Campbell, Ky., and Jill Franklin of Orlando; a brother, John Macchione Jr. of Lake Butler; and three grandchildren.

Arrangements by Brewer & Sons Funeral Homes and Cremation Services, Seven Hills Chapel, Spring Hill.

Augustino Peretti, 70, of Hernando Beach, died Sunday, Dec. 14, at his home. He was born in Bronx, N.Y., and moved to this area nine years ago from Long Island, N.Y.

Mr. Peretti was a retired social worker, a member of Knights of Columbus and the Republican Club, and was a Catholic by faith.

Survivors include five daughters, Gina McLoughlin, Angela Bobrowski, Nicole Peretti and Babett Platero, all of Long Island, and Tina Summa of Oldsmar; and 10 grandchildren.

Arrangements by Turner Funeral Homes, Spring Hill Chapel.

Tammy N. Sturgill, 35, of Spring Hill, died Monday, Dec. 15, at Hudson Hospice Care Center, Hudson. She was born in Tampa and was a lifelong resident of this area.

Ms. Sturgill worked in data entry for Morgan Stanley Brokerage House.

Survivors include her mother, Mary; two sons, Shane A. Sturgill and Johnathan Ri Brooks; a daughter, Tiffany N. Sturgill; her grandparents, Fred and Joan; and a sister, Michele Bogdan.

Arrangements by Downing Funeral Home & Cremation Services, Spring Hill.
